Cambridge History of Early Christian Literature
Discover the profound impact of early Christian literature with the Cambridge History of Early Christian Literature, published by Cambridge University Press in 2004. This comprehensive volume spans 566 pages and provides an in-depth exploration of Christian texts from approximately 100 to 400 AD, a pivotal period for the development of religious literature.
Delve into the works of key writers and gain insights into the social, cultural, and doctrinal contexts that shaped early Christian thought. This systematic account not only highlights influential texts but also situates them within the broader narrative of religious evolution.
